Transaction 85a98cf074649021511ca034123511f3a57e6f01d6c8a4bcadd34f040d5b022a
1 Input
1 Output
-
85a98cf074649021511ca034123511f3a57e6f01d6c8a4bcadd34f040d5b022a:0
- value
- 668103
- script pubkey
- OP_0 OP_PUSHBYTES_20 1d9b04e2837d432dbe3e5437ebd743f809403b9e
- address
- bc1qrkdsfc5r04pjm0372sm7h46rlqy5qwu73vp8lz